The National Academy Foundation School has a two-tiered partnership – an Executive Board and the Business Partnership Council, each made-up of representatives of the three NAF academies, post-secondary education or the community-at-large.

The Executive Committee is composed of four standing members from each of the three academies, one parent and the chairpersons of the eight (8) standing committees – Board Development, Student Enrichment, Facilities, Development/Fundraising, Marketing/Communications, Finance, Program/Curriculum and Baltimore City Public School System Advisory Committee. In general, the Executive Board has decision-making authority, takes responsibility for planning and implementing special events, leads strategic planning initiatives, and sets the agenda for regularly scheduled meetings. This board meets once per month, usually the 2nd Friday.

The remaining board members form the Business Partnership Council. These board members commit to support the school by providing financial support, job shadowing and/or internship positions, teacher externships, serving as guest speakers, participating in academy activities or other acts of support. These members meet two times per year, September and May, and also attend any general/open board meetings.
